Winter Storm — Calhoun, Michigan

2021-02-15 to 2021-02-16 · Calhoun, Michigan

Event narrative

Eight inches of snow fell across much of central and eastern Calhoun county.

Wider weather episode

A low pressure system moved east across the Lower Ohio Valley region bringing snow to

southern and central lower Michigan. The snow overspread the area during the early to

mid evening hours of February 15 resulting in very poor travel conditions overnight and

for the morning commute on February 16th due to a combination of snow, blowing snow,

cold temps and drifting snow. Up to eight to nine inches of snow fell in the Lansing and Jackson areas.
